Output 7b631bbaea76119f4d28901d8eee236fa337ddf1e417b79dfdacb3d9b61047e6:0

value
33663
script pubkey
OP_0 OP_PUSHBYTES_20 ca685a24fe2b739beaa85839337d279ce052dc93
address
bc1qef595f879deeh64gtqunxlf8nns99hynuzsj0c
transaction
7b631bbaea76119f4d28901d8eee236fa337ddf1e417b79dfdacb3d9b61047e6
confirmations
112054
spent
true